Greenstone is a open suorce digital library software. It is produced by the New Zealand Digital Library Project at the University of Waikato, and developed and distributed in cooperation with UNESCO and the Human Info NGO.

Greenstone is a semi-precious stone that (like Greenstone Digital Library software) is sourced in New Zealand.  In traditional Maori society it was the most highly prized and sought after of all substances.  It can absorb and hold wairua, which is a spirit or life force, and is endowed with traditional virtues that make it an appropriate emblem for a public-domain digital library project.  Its lustre shows charity; its translucence, honesty; its toughness, courage; and the sharp edge it can take, justice.  The carved piece used in the Greenstone Digital Library Software logo is a patuor fighting club, and is a family heirloom of one of their project members. In hand-to-hand combat its delivery is very quick, very accurate, and very complete.  GSDL team like to think these qualities also apply to their software, the razor sharp edge of the patu symbolizing the leading edge of technology.

Greenstone is a suite of software for building and distributing digital library collections. It provides a new way of organizing information and publishing it on the Internet or on CD-ROM.
